"Circe" is a 1865 photographic portrait by Julia Margaret Cameron, a renowned photographer known for her Pre-Raphaelite-inspired work. The image features a young woman with a garland of flowers and berries, symbolizing the mythical Greek sorceress Circe, who could transform men into animals. Cameron's soft focus and dramatic lighting create a dreamy and ethereal atmosphere, reflecting the magical and mysterious nature of Circe's story. The work exemplifies Cameron's mastery of the photographic medium, captivating viewers with its expressive and poetic qualities.
